For some reason I got an update on my 1520 on the fast ring yesterday (8th Sept), and things have got worse. A few apps (VLC and camera etc) when in landscape are only using half the screen, albeit rotated correctly. Additionally, the quiet hours quick action is now stuck in a flashing state (when it worked perfectly before).

How do I check what build I am on... and what build is the latest? I can only find the Lumia Denim page.

Phone runs hot at times, and now got a few hard reboots (prior to yesterdays update it was more or less stable)

After a few weeks trying out windows 10 on my 1520 I'm happily back on 8.1. Forgot how much I liked it. No bugs and everything runs smoothly. Windows 10 just wasn't ready enough yet for a daily driver. It seemed like it was getting worse and not better. My first week with it was great, second week OK, third week I was having random restarts all the time and a few screen freezes. Some apps that worked at first stopped working.... Back on 8.1 for now. Will wait patiently now for the final build to upgrade. Good news is that there really wasn't anything super compelling about windows 10 mobile that I feel like I'm missing right now.
